Nana Kofi Asihene of NKACC at the second edition of YFM’s #YDialogues shared his experiences with some of Ghana’s finest musicians including Sarkodie, Edem, R2Bees and more.
The creative entrepreneur responsible for Sarkodie’s rebranding about a year ago told his audience;
“I went to a show in Takoradi sometime ago and R2Bees were billed to perform. As soon as they hit the stage, some kids began to cry. I wondered why the kids were crying because this was just R2Bees. Before that, Atsu Koliko was on stage and the kids were asking who he was… All they wanted was for R2Bees to mount the stage and perform songs most of them might not even understand or relate could to.”
NKACC shot to fame after directing Bra Kevin’s Three Headed Beast. He is also responsible for Stonebwoy’s Pull Up and R2Bees’ Makoma visuals.
